El poder de los conversores de video basados en GPU

Dos grandes tendencias confluyen aquí. La primera: los gadgets que han hecho que el consumo de medios audiovisuales haya tenido un aumento explosivo desde hace tres o cuatro años. La segunda: El poder escondido (hasta el momento) de los GPUs para realizar algunos tipos de tarea. Ahora veremos toda la potencia de los múltiples núcleos trabajando en paralelo para mejorar los tiempos de codificación comprando ambas soluciones provistas por ATI y NVIDIA, y contraponiéndo los resultados a uno de los mejores CPUs del mercado de escritorios.

Los reproductores de música basados en MP3 introducidos en 1998 por SaeHan Information Systems y por Diamond Multimedia, pero popularizado por Apple con su iPod están aquí para quedarse. Han evolucionado y crecido dentro del mercado de reproductores para finalmente ser los actuales dominadores.

Posteriormente, y como una evolución natural, aparecieron los Portable Media Player (PMP). Archos estrenó en 2002 su Archos Jukebox Multimedia. Como todo producto nuevo, recibió críticas pero el tiempo le dió la razón y actualmente son los candidatos más serios para reemplazar a los MP3ses.

Finalmente, el último protagonista de esta nueva telenovela venezolana son los: Teléfonos móviles. Cada día más complejos y orientados a la multimedia, gracias a la inclusión de cámaras portátiles, reproductores de música y video, pantallas táctiles, navegación Web, etc. en un corto periodo de tiempo se han transformado en un complemento/reemplazo de laptops o agendas digitales tipo Palm.

 

Destapando el poder de los GPUs

Tal como comentábamos al inicio, la evolución de los medios de entretención portátil se cruzaron en el camino con la evolución de la computación gráfica y una nueva aplicación derivada de ésta.

Los rusos de ElcomSoft fueron los primeros en usar el poder escondido de los GPUs para una utilidad que no sea procesar gráficos. Lograron programar un desencriptador de passwords. Un primer paso poderoso para lo que vendría después de la mano de NVIDIA: CUDA, su kit de programación que hace uso de las GPUs para realizar cálculos como por ejemplo codificación de videos. 

Éste es el campo donde los reproductores multimedia verán más beneficios y quizás sea un factor que contribuya en gran medida a masificar el uso de reproductores de videos portátiles.

La Evidencia

Todas las pruebas apuntaban a las amplias ventajas que proporcionaban las GPUs para re-encodiicar contenido multimedia por sobre los CPUs. Pero hasta hace poco existían solo dos alternativas. Usar un cliente basado en CPU como es Xilisoft Converter o usar Badaboom, la solución ofrecida por NVIDIA (previo pago de 30 dólares). Pero ATI todavía tenía algo que decir en esta desleal competencia.

AMD-ATI anunció que sus futuros drivers de diciembre incluirían ATI Stream, su respuesta a Badaboom. La gran diferencia, el precio. Ahora pasaremos a ver si ademas de los 30 dólares de diferencia en el precio, hay alguna otra diferencia de rendimiento. Los chicos de PC Perspective se lo pasaron jugando un par de días con el software y el hardware y ahora nos muestran los resultados.

Los juguetes elegidos para estas pruebas fueron: Placa madre Intel X48, 4GB DDR3-1333, Intel Core 2 Quad QX9650 y un disco duro Western Digital 150GB Raptor.  Por parte de NVIDIA se usó una GeForce GTX 260+ 896MG para usar Badaboom. Por el lado de ATi se utilizó una Radeon HD 4870 1GB y su software ATI Avivo Video Converter. Sin más palabras… las imágenes.

Sin duda estamos ante un gran producto por parte de ATI y como ya habíamos comentado, es muy posible que esta tecnología le dé un gran espaldarazo a los reproductores multimedia portátiles y el contenido de Alta Definición para dispositivos móviles.

Es muy probable que antes de que estén disponibles los drivers oficiales de ATI con su software de transcoding, veremos algún movimiento por parte de NVIDIA, ya que a pesar que Badaboom ($30) ofrece una mejor alternativa a la codificación por CPU, queda por debajo de la solución propuesta por ATI y la gran diferencia entre ambas es el precio.

Imágenes cortesía de PC Perspective.

Related posts

Computación e Inteligencia Artificial: La revolución tecnológica que transformará América Latina

Review ASUS TUF RTX 4070 Super OC 12GB

Higiene Digital: La tranquilidad de respaldar tus datos.

12 Comment

vulturize 9 diciembre, 2008 - 15:08

Imaginase con el Fusion de AMD!! increible!!

Luisón 9 diciembre, 2008 - 10:03

@Coleon: Interesante artículo, pero aún así sigo pensando que las CPU’s son mucho más caras en comparación con las tarjetas gráficas según lo que traen. La CPU es sólo un micro, la GPU son un micro, más un PCB (extremadamente complejo y caro), disipador, memoria carísima…

Coleon 8 diciembre, 2008 - 13:27

@Luison: Si pero no es tan asi. Si no hace rato habrían dejado de existir los CPUs reemplazados por GPUs.
Son distintos tipos de procesadores y ahi esta la gran diferencia en el precio. Un CPU puede existir sin GPU, pero no viceversa.
Los CPUs estan diseñados para procesar todo tipo de intrucciones a máxima velocidad. (3Ghz) En cambio las GPUs estan diseñadas para ejecutar instrucciones a baja velocidad pero en paralelo, y esto lo logran gracias a sus múltiples procesadores y sus unidades de cálculo específico para gráficos.

Además los CPUs como unidad de cálculo son mucho más complejos y confiables. Las GPU no hace muy buenos cálculos por decirlo de algun modo simple, y suplen esa carencia, realizando el cálculo varias veces para estar seguro.

Para más detalles lean esta interesante comparación: (inglés)
https://ixbtlabs.com/articles3/video/cuda-1-p1.html

Third 8 diciembre, 2008 - 11:34

Bien por Ati, pero hay que notar que el uso de cpu es mucho mayor en ati, y que en las palabras finales del analisis, figura que los archivos encodeados con el conversor de ati, presentaban muchos problemas de basura, además el bitrate más alto de Ati, era uno de los más bajos de Nvidia.

De todas maneras me agrada que el software de Ati se gratis y lo más probable es que con el tiempo se eliminen todos estos problemas.

JVortex 8 diciembre, 2008 - 10:55

De lujo, ATI siempre se ha ido al chancho con la cantidad de SP por lo que no es raro que le gane en las pruebas aún siendo los SP de ATI más débiles. Pa las próximias GTX NVIDIA debe colocar más SP, una pregunta: ¿Los SP consumen wattage?

Luison 8 diciembre, 2008 - 10:06

Siempre he pensado que las GPU’s dan mil patadas a las CPU’s, las cuales son infinitamente más «enclenques». Antaño se decía que lo que pasa es que las GPU’s sólo saben mover gráficos… poco a poco nos damos cuenta que con el programa indicado pueden hacer lo que se nos tercie diez veces más rápido que una GPU, dicho lo cual, teniendo en cuenta todo lo que traen las gráficas, también me parece desproporcionado el precio de las CPU’s respecto a las tarjetas gráficas, pero ese es otro tema 🙂

rodrigo81 7 diciembre, 2008 - 21:18

lei esto y probe convirtiendo un avi (divx) de 700 mb, se demoro 13 min en comparacion a los 30-35 min que me demoro con el convertxtodvd, con un atholn x2 @3ghz. Eso si, note levemente mas baja la calidad de video, aun poniendo calidad alta. Pero quizas en futuras versiones mejore.

ScraT 7 diciembre, 2008 - 20:34

Me acabo de «comprar» el Badaboom pa cachar q onda.

PD: El q quiera el link q mande MP 😀

Noir 7 diciembre, 2008 - 20:06

Se imaginan Super C utilizando el poder de la GPU? :baba:

djtrance 7 diciembre, 2008 - 16:03

pero este tema de la codificacion por gpu no es nuevo, yo con mi ati x1600xt lo vengo haciendo hace 2 años con el ati video convert y creanme que es asombrosa la velocidad con que convierte video. ademas que al parecer a la hora de convertir los videos les agrega un par de filtros antiruido. el unico pero que tiene el ati video convert es que se maneja casi esclusivamente con parametros pre establecidos y lo unico que te deja variar es el formato de salida y la tasa de bits/s que tendra el video de salida.

BladeDave 7 diciembre, 2008 - 13:42

al menos quedo clarisimo la eficacia de los GPUs, y exelente la apuesta de ATI.

coleon 7 diciembre, 2008 - 13:22

AL menos por mi parte, estoy realmente impresionado con los resultados. Claramente AMD está haciendo las cosas muy bien. Buenos productos en CPUs, VGAs, Software y orden en las finanzas.
Se vienen mejores días para AMD… y como dice el dicho: Lo que no te mata, te hace más fuerte

Add Comment